What is the Transparency and Consent Framework (TCF)?
The TCF was established by the Interactive Advertising Bureau (IAB) Europe to help with compliance with information defense laws, especially in relation to online marketing. Its main goal is to make it possible for publishers, marketers, and technology companies to acquire and manage user permission for the processing of individual data.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)What is the purpose of the TCF?
The primary purpose of the TCF is to provide a standardized framework for obtaining and managing user approval for data processing in compliance with GDPR and other privacy laws.
Who developed the TCF?
The TCF was established by the Interactive Advertising Bureau (IAB) Europe.
How does TCF benefit users?
TCF empowers users by providing them greater control over their individual information, ensuring they are informed about how their data will be utilized and allowing them to provide or withdraw authorization.
Is TCF just applicable to Europe?
While TCF was created with European regulations in mind, its concepts of transparency and approval can be appropriate in other areas trying to find compliance with similar privacy laws.
